我理解,如果一个函数有修饰符,那么这个修饰符首先运行,然后运行函数中的逻辑。这是为了检查所有权,检查国家,等等。在Python中,装饰器的概念似乎非常相似--装饰器用接受相同参数的新函数替换修饰函数,并返回修饰函数应该返回的内容,同时还执行一些额外的处理。关于幕后发生的事情,我知道在Python中,以下内容是等价的:def factorial(n):
ret
我正在制作一个与D&D相关的程序,因为我喜欢自己做角色表,我让它变得更简单,但我遇到了一个问题 for n in range (0):base= x -10 nMod = math.floor(base2)
使用xMod变量,我试图获取他们想要计算修饰符的能力分数(如果您不完全理解我在说什么- ok --这与python无关)--但是,我已经将字符创建到一个类中,例如,强度更多地是